SEAS Photography ‘Beyond the View’ temporary exhibition opening at the Droit House in Margate

 

An exhibition displaying some of the remarkable images held by the South East Archive of Seaside (SEAS) Photography will be opening at the Droit House Visitor Information Centre, Margate on Saturday 20 August. The temporary popup exhibition will be available until Sunday 4 September for visitors to explore some of the nostalgic seaside images held in the archive.

SEAS Photography undertakes research into seaside photographic practices, communities and cultures and specialises in organising exhibitions and events that offer new and exciting perspectives on British seaside photography. It was established in 2012 with support from a Heritage Lottery Fund award and is based at Canterbury Christ Church University’s Broadstairs campus.

The exhibition is being supported by Thanet District Council’s Discover Thanet’s Coast project; a Coastal Community Fund initiative which is delivering activities and events for visitors and local people to encourage wider engagement with Thanet’s fantastic coast and heritage.

The exhibition will also coincide with Margate Festival: Sightseeking which runs from the 2nd to 25th September.

SEAS Photography Archivist Exhibition Talk – Sunday 4 September, 2pm

At Droit House Margate, Nigel Breadman the Archivist for the South East Archive of Seaside Photography (SEAS) will be giving an informal talk about the Sunbeam photographic company, from its inception in Margate just after the First World War, through to the company’s demise in 1975.

Nigel will talk about the subsequent rescue and digital archiving of the Sunbeam collection by the team set up at Canterbury Christ Church University, Broadstairs, and funded through the Heritage Lottery Fund.
